Amends to agreement between Kyrgyz, Kazakh Gov'ts on procedure of citizens' stay considered

Parliament 0

Bishkek, June 4, 2020. /Kabar/. Today, June 4 at a session of the Jogorku Kenesh (Kyrgyz Parliament), deputies considered in the second reading a law "On ratification of the Protocol on Amendments to the Agreement between the Governments of Kyrgyzstan, Kazakhstan on the procedure for the stay of Kyrgyz citizens on the territory of Kazakhstan and Kazakh citizens on the territory of Kyrgyzstan dated May 11, 2012, signed July 12, 2019 in Bishkek".

The Protocol provides for amendments to this Agreement in terms of exclusion of birth certificates for children under the age of 16 years, with a certificate - insert (with photo) indicating citizenship of Kyrgyzstan and Kazakhstan from the list of documents on the basis of which entry / exit is possible to the territory of Kyrgyzstan and Kazakhstan.

The draft law is submitted for voting in the second reading.
